Product details
The KS Tools 516.3325 is a high-precision torque testing device designed for applications in controlled tightening tests. With a torque range of 5 to 60 mNm, this device offers a reliable solution for testing, measuring, controlling, and adjusting torques. The measurement accuracy of the device ensures repeatable and precise performance, even after at least 5,000 load cycles. The device is suitable for both right-hand and left-hand tightening tests and features a dial indicator function that allows for easy reading of the torque. A large viewing window enhances the readability of the measurement values, while the variable tool holder with a three-jaw chuck allows for flexible handling. The product is equipped with an individual serial number for unique identification and comes with a calibration conformity declaration according to DIN EN ISO 6789:2017(E), traceable to national standards.
